SAP ABAP Class ISM_CVI_ADAPTER (Adapter Class for CVI)
Hierarchy
IS-M (Software Component) SAP MEDIA
   IS-M-MD (Application Component) Master Data
     JMDGEN (Package) Generic Master Data Media
Properties
Class ISM_CVI_ADAPTER  
Short Description Adapter Class for CVI    
Super Class    
Instantiability of a Class 2  Public 
Final    
General Data
Message Class    
Program status     
Category 0   
Package JMDGEN   Generic Master Data Media 
Created 20050422   SAP 
Last change 20060920   SAP 
Shared Memory-enabled    
Fixed point arithmetic    
Unicode checks active    
Forward declarations
Class ISM_CVI_ADAPTER has no forward declaration.
Interfaces
Class ISM_CVI_ADAPTER has no interface implemented.
Friends
Class ISM_CVI_ADAPTER has no friend class.
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 CV_CVI_EVENT_ADDED Constant Public Type reference (TYPE) JGCVI_EVENT 'I' Event for Processing Organizational Units 20050427
2 CV_CVI_EVENT_CHANGED Constant Public Type reference (TYPE) JGCVI_EVENT 'C' Event for Processing Organizational Units 20050427
3 CV_CVI_EVENT_DELETED Constant Public Type reference (TYPE) JGCVI_EVENT 'D' Event for Processing Organizational Units 20050427
Methods
# Method Level Visibility Method type Description Created on
1 CLASS_CONSTRUCTOR Static method Public Constructor Constructor for CVI Adapter 20050422
2 KNA1_GET Static method Public Method Get KNA1 from CVI 20060509
3 KNA1_SET Static method Public Method Transfer KNA1 to CVI 20070108
4 KNB1_GET Static method Public Method Get KNB1 from CVI 20060509
5 KNB1_SET Static method Public Method Transfer KNB1 to CVI 20070108
6 KNB5_GET Static method Public Method Get KNB5 from CVI 20060509
7 KNB5_SET Static method Public Method Transfer KNB1 to CVI 20070108
8 KNVI_GET Static method Public Method Get KNVI from CVI 20060509
9 KNVI_SET Static method Public Method Transfer KNB1 to CVI 20070108
10 KNVV_GET Static method Public Method Get KNB1 from CVI 20060509
11 KNVV_SET Static method Public Method Transfer KNVV to CVI 20070108
12 LFA1_GET Static method Public Method Get LFA1 from CVI 20060509
13 LFA1_SET Static method Public Method Transfer LFA1 to CVI 20070108
14 LFB1_GET Static method Public Method Get LFB1 from CVI 20060509
15 LFB1_SET Static method Public Method Transfer LFB1 to CVI 20070108
16 ON_COMPANY_CODE_ADDED Static method Private Event handling method Process Addition of Company Code 20050427
17 ON_COMPANY_CODE_CHANGED Static method Private Event handling method Process Change to Company Code 20050422
18 ON_COMPANY_CODE_DELETED Static method Private Event handling method Process Deletion of Company Code 20050427
19 ON_SALES_AREA_ADDED Static method Private Event handling method Process Addition of Sales Area 20050427
20 ON_SALES_AREA_CHANGED Static method Private Event handling method Process Change to Sales Area 20050427
21 ON_SALES_AREA_DELETED Static method Private Event handling method Process Deletion of Sales Area 20050427
Events
Class ISM_CVI_ADAPTER has no event.
Types
Class ISM_CVI_ADAPTER has no local type.
Method Signatures

Method CLASS_CONSTRUCTOR Signature

Method CLASS_CONSTRUCTOR on class ISM_CVI_ADAPTER has no parameter.
Method CLASS_CONSTRUCTOR on class ISM_CVI_ADAPTER has no exception.

Method KNA1_GET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ning E_KNA1 Value transfer Type reference (TYPE) KNA1 Kundenstamm (allgemeiner Teil) 20060509

Method KNA1_GET on class ISM_CVI_ADAPTER has no exception.

Method KNA1_SET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_KNA1 Value transfer Type reference (TYPE) KNA1 Kundenstamm (allgemeiner Teil) 20070108

Method KNA1_SET on class ISM_CVI_ADAPTER has no exception.

Method KNB1_GET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ning E_KNB1 Value transfer Type reference (TYPE) KNB1 Kundenstamm (Buchungskreis) 20060509
2 Importing I_BUKRS Call by reference Type reference (TYPE) BUKRS Buchungskreis 20060509

Method KNB1_GET on class ISM_CVI_ADAPTER has no exception.

Method KNB1_SET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_KNB1 Value transfer Type reference (TYPE) KNB1 Kundenstamm (Buchungskreis) 20070108

Method KNB1_SET on class ISM_CVI_ADAPTER has no exception.

Method KNB5_GET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ning E_KNB5 Value transfer Type reference (TYPE) JGTBP_KNB5_TAB IS-M: Standarttabelle zur Struktur KNB5 20060509
2 Importing I_BUKRS Call by reference Type reference (TYPE) BUKRS Buchungskreis 20060509

Method KNB5_GET on class ISM_CVI_ADAPTER has no exception.

Method KNB5_SET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IT_KNB5 Value transfer Type reference (TYPE) JGTBP_KNB5_TAB IS-M: Standarttabelle zur Struktur KNB5 20070108

Method KNB5_SET on class ISM_CVI_ADAPTER has no exception.

Method KNVI_GET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ning E_KNVI Value transfer Type reference (TYPE) JGTBP_KNVI_TAB IS-M: Standarttabelle zur Struktur KNVI 20060509

Method KNVI_GET on class ISM_CVI_ADAPTER has no exception.

Method KNVI_SET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IT_KNVI Value transfer Type reference (TYPE) JGTBP_KNVI_TAB IS-M: Standarttabelle zur Struktur KNVI 20070108

Method KNVI_SET on class ISM_CVI_ADAPTER has no exception.

Method KNVV_GET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ning E_KNVV Value transfer Type reference (TYPE) KNVV Kundenstamm Vertriebsdaten 20060509
2 Importing I_SPART Call by reference Type reference (TYPE) SPART Sparte 20060509
3 Importing I_VKORG Call by reference Type reference (TYPE) VKORG Verkaufsorganisation 20060509
4 Importing I_VTWEG Call by reference Type reference (TYPE) VTWEG Vertriebsweg 20060509

Method KNVV_GET on class ISM_CVI_ADAPTER has no exception.

Method KNVV_SET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_KNVV Value transfer Type reference (TYPE) KNVV Kundenstamm Vertriebsdaten 20070108

Method KNVV_SET on class ISM_CVI_ADAPTER has no exception.

Method LFA1_GET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ning E_LFA1 Value transfer Type reference (TYPE) LFA1 Lieferantenstamm (allgemeiner Teil) 20060509

Method LFA1_GET on class ISM_CVI_ADAPTER has no exception.

Method LFA1_SET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_LFA1 Value transfer Type reference (TYPE) LFA1 20070108

Method LFA1_SET on class ISM_CVI_ADAPTER has no exception.

Method LFB1_GET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ning E_LFB1 Value transfer Type reference (TYPE) LFB1 Lieferantenstamm (Buchungskreis) 20060509
2 Importing I_BUKRS Call by reference Type reference (TYPE) BUKRS Buchungskreis 20060509

Method LFB1_GET on class ISM_CVI_ADAPTER has no exception.

Method LFB1_SET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_LFB1 Value transfer Type reference (TYPE) LFB1 Lieferantenstamm (Buchungskreis) 20070108

Method LFB1_SET on class ISM_CVI_ADAPTER has no exception.

Method ON_COMPANY_CODE_ADDED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_ADDED_COMPANY_CODE Call by reference Attribute reference (LIKE) 20050429
2 Importing I_FOR_CUSTOMER Call by reference Attribute reference (LIKE) 20050429
3 Importing I_FOR_PARTNER Call by reference Attribute reference (LIKE) 20050429
4 Importing I_FOR_VENDOR Call by reference Attribute reference (LIKE) 20050429

Method ON_COMPANY_CODE_ADDED on class ISM_CVI_ADAPTER has no exception.

Method ON_COMPANY_CODE_CHANGED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_NEW_COMPANY_CODE Call by reference Attribute reference (LIKE) 20050422
2 Importing I_OLD_COMPANY_CODE Call by reference Attribute reference (LIKE) 20050422

Method ON_COMPANY_CODE_CHANGED on class ISM_CVI_ADAPTER has no exception.

Method ON_COMPANY_CODE_DELETED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_DELETED_COMPANY_CODE Call by reference Attribute reference (LIKE) 20050429
2 Importing I_FOR_CUSTOMER Call by reference Attribute reference (LIKE) 20050429
3 Importing I_FOR_PARTNER Call by reference Attribute reference (LIKE) 20050429
4 Importing I_FOR_VENDOR Call by reference Attribute reference (LIKE) 20050429

Method ON_COMPANY_CODE_DELETED on class ISM_CVI_ADAPTER has no exception.

Method ON_SALES_AREA_ADDED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_ADDED_SALES_AREA Call by reference Attribute reference (LIKE) 20050429

Method ON_SALES_AREA_ADDED on class ISM_CVI_ADAPTER has no exception.

Method ON_SALES_AREA_CHANGED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_NEW_SALES_AREA Call by reference Attribute reference (LIKE) 20050427
2 Importing I_OLD_SALES_AREA Call by reference Attribute reference (LIKE) 20050427

Method ON_SALES_AREA_CHANGED on class ISM_CVI_ADAPTER has no exception.

Method ON_SALES_AREA_DELETED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_DELETED_SALES_AREA Call by reference Attribute reference (LIKE) 20050429

Method ON_SALES_AREA_DELETED on class ISM_CVI_ADAPTER has no exception.
History
Last changed by/on SAP  20060920 
SAP Release Created in 600